Nothing Can Separate You From God’s Love

Even if all the demons in hell were to join forces and line up side by side and pull with all their might, they still would not be strong enough to pull you from the almighty grip of Your Heavenly Father’s strong hands.

No power in all the universe is stronger than the love of God revealed in Jesus Christ our Savior.

Jesus Christ said, “My sheep hear My voice, and I know them, and they follow Me.
And I give them eternal life, and they shall never perish; neither shall anyone snatch them out of My hand.

My Father, who has given them to Me, is greater than all; and no one is able to snatch them out of My Father’s hand. I and My Father are one.” (John 10:27-30)

We can completely trust every word that Jesus spoke, for this is what St. Peter wrote about Him: “Christ committed no sin, nor was deceit found in His mouth” ~(1 Peter 2:22)

St. Paul wrote in the book of Romans 8:35-39:

“Who then can ever keep Christ’s love from us?
When we have trouble or calamity, when we are hunted down or destroyed, is it because he doesn’t love us anymore?

And if we are hungry or penniless or in danger or threatened with death, has God deserted us?

No, for the Scriptures tell us that for his sake we must be ready to face death at every moment of the day—we are like sheep awaiting slaughter;
but despite all this, overwhelming victory is ours through Christ
who loved us enough to die for us.

For I am convinced that nothing can ever separate us from his love.
Death can’t, and life can’t.
The angels won’t, and all the powers of hell itself cannot keep God’s love away.

Our fears for today, our worries about tomorrow, or where we are—
high above the sky, or in the deepest ocean—
nothing will ever be able to separate us from the love of God
demonstrated by our Lord Jesus Christ when he died for us.”

Those are powerful promises, as valid today as they were two thousand years ago when they were first penned by the apostle who faced death at the hands of a cruel Roman emperor who considered the killing of Christians an exciting sporting event.

As I read the Gospels and epistles of the New Testament and consider what the early church suffered in its love for Jesus Christ, and yet how faithful those servants of God remained to Him despite overwhelming trials, I think how else could they have remained so loyal to Christ but by the Almighty hand of God!
He was entirely faithful to keep them in His love, to keep them from falling away no matter how much they were persecuted and opposed by their enemies, spiritual and human.

St. Jude wrote, “And He is able to keep you from slipping and falling away, and to bring you, sinless and perfect, into His glorious presence with mighty shouts of everlasting joy.”
(Jude 1:24-b)

“And now—all glory to him who alone is God, who saves us through Jesus Christ our Lord; yes, splendor and majesty, all power and authority are his from the beginning…”~(Jude 1:24-a)

~Yes, praise our almighty God! No matter what battle we may be struggling with today,
our God is able to bring us out of it victoriously. For He will never fail or forsake us!
“He keeps every promise forever.”~(Psalm 146:6)

The Measureless Love of God

“Peace I leave with you, My peace I give to you; not as the world gives do I give to you. Let not your heart be troubled, neither let it be afraid.”~John 14:27

Jesus Christ taught that God is our loving Heavenly Father.
He said that God loved the world so much that He gave His one and only Son, so that all who would believe in His death on the cross for their sins and subsequent resurrection, would never die, but could enjoy fellowship with God now on earth and also forever in eternal paradise. (See John 3:16)

Jesus taught that those who believe in Him as their Savior would be forgiven all their sins, reborn from above and adopted into God’s family as His own precious children.
He said that His children could ask His Heavenly Father for anything in His name and it would be done for them!

“Jesus said,”If you live in Me and what I say lives in you, then ask for anything you want, and it will be yours. I will do anything you ask the Father in My name so that the Father will be given glory because of the Son.” ~John 14:13-14
…If you ask Me to do something, I will do it.” ~John 15:7

Jesus said that our Father knows our needs even before we ask Him!
He taught that God is such a God of love that He even cares when a common sparrow falls to the ground and dies.
God measures the dust of the earth, the Bible tells us, and He cherishes each of us so much that He counts the very hairs on our head.

St. Paul wrote, “What then shall we say to these things? If God is for us, who can be against us? He who did not spare His own Son, but delivered Him up for us all, how shall He not with Him also freely give us all things?” ~Romans 8:31-32

Jesus said we must ask God for what we need even though He already knows our needs.
In Luke 18:1, He tells His disciples, “People ought to always pray and to never give up.”

Sometimes God may seem so silent as if He is not listening to our prayers. But He hears them all. The Psalmist envisioned our compassionate Creator
collecting our tears and putting them into a special bottle marked with our name.

Psalm 56:8 “You number my wanderings; Put my tears into Your bottle;
Are they not in Your book?”

God will answer our prayers in His own way and time.
The prophet Habakkuk wrote, “For the vision is yet for an appointed time and it hastens to the end fulfillment; it will not deceive or disappoint.
Though it tarry, wait earnestly for it, because it will surely come; it will not be behindhand on its appointed day.”~ Habakkuk 2:3-4

Our God asks us to walk with Him day by day with eyes of faith, trusting Him and believing His word even though we cannot see or feel Him.
The author of the book of Hebrews wrote, “Faith is what makes real the things we hope for. It is proof of what we cannot see.” Hebrews 11:1

Hebrews 1:6 “Without faith no one can please God. Whoever comes to God must believe that He is real and that He rewards those who sincerely try to find Him.”

“Look at the proud; his soul is not straight or right within him,
but the rigidly just and the uncompromisingly righteous man shall live
by his faith and in his faithfulness.”~Habakkuk 2:3-4

Our God is a merciful, compassionate Father. If He allows us to be thrown
into the fiery furnace of affliction to refine our faith, He will jump into that fire
alongside of us just as He did for the Hebrew captives in Babylon so long ago.
(See Daniel 3:24-25)
